My line has 2 Secrest connections, as far as I've been able to discover (I am by no means certain of all of this information): my grandmother is the daughter of George Washington Salladay, son of Jacob and Mary Anne (Secrest) Salladay. Jacob Salladay is the son of Jacob W. and Anna (Secrest) Salladay. Anna Secrest is the daughter of George Secrest and Anna Frye. George is likely the son of Henry (or Heinrich) Siegrist and Anna Maria (or Mary) (surname unknown). Mary Anne Secrest is the daughter of Samuel and Leah (Larrick) Secrest. Samuel is the son of John Secrest and Sarah "Sally" Hammock (her surname can also be spelled several different ways). Samuel is likely the son of Frederick Siegrist and Catherine (surname unknown - some places I've seen Switzer, others give Hamslock).
